Royal Perth Hospital executive director Frank Daly has been appointed area chief executive at the South Metropolitan Health Service, whose catchment area includes Royal Perth, Fremantle, Armadale and Rockingham hospitals.
Professor Daly takes over from retiring acting area CEO Ian Smith, who left his role as WA Country Health Service CEO late last year to fill the position following the resignation of Nicole Feely.
RPH deputy executive director Alex Smith has now been appointed acting executive director.
